Last updated: 24 January 2021 Do you say so often that you no longer feel that your own needs are met? Are you wondering how to say no to people? For many years I have been a serial people pleaser. Known as someone who would step up, I would be happy to make time, especially when it came to volunteering for some reason. I proudly played this role all through class school, college, even through law school. For many years, I thought that saying not meant that I would disappoint a good friend or someone I respected. But somewhere along the way I noticed that I didn't quite live my life. Instead, I seem to have developed a schedule that was a strange combination to meet the expectations of others, what I thought I should do, and some of what I actually wanted to do. Result? I had a packed schedule that left me overwhelmed and it took a long time, but I learned saying no art. Saying no means that I no longer meets the needs of all the others and could make more room for what I really wanted to do. Instead of cramming too much, I chose to pursue what really matters. When it happened, I became much happier. And guess what? I hardly disappointed anyone. Saying no importance When you learn saying no art, you start looking at the world differently. Instead of seeing all the things you could or should do (and you don't do), you start looking at how to say yes to what's important. In other words, you don't just react to what life throws at you. You are looking for opportunities that move you to where you want to be. Successful people aren't afraid to say no. Oprah Winfrey, considered one of the most successful women in the world, confessed that it was much later in life when she learned how to say no. Even after she became internationally known, she felt she had to say yes to almost everything. Being able to say no also helps to better manage your time. Warren Buffett thinks that is not very important to his success. He said: The difference between successful people and really successful people is that really successful people say not nearly everything. When I made no part of my toolkit, I drove more to my success, focusing on fewer things and doing them well. As we are pressured to say yes It's no wonder many of us find it hard to say no. From an early age, we are conditioned to say yes. We said yes probably hundreds of times in order to finish high school and then get to college. We said so that you would find a job, get a promotion, find love, and then again to stay in a relationship. We said yes to find and keep friends. We say yes because we feel good when we help someone, because it may seem like the right thing, because we think it is the key to success, and because the request can come from someone who is hard to resist. And that's not all. The pressure to say yes comes not only from others. We put a lot of pressure on ourselves. At work, we say yes because we compare ourselves to others who seem to be doing more than we do. Not working, we say yes because we feel bad that we are not doing enough to spend time with family or friends. The message, no matter where we turn, is almost always, you could really do more. Result? When people ask for our time, we are very conditioned to say yes. How to say no without feeling guilty? The decision to add a word not to your toolbox is not a small thing. Maybe you're already saying no, but not as much as you'd like. Maybe you have the instinct that if you would learn no art that you could finally create more time for the things you care about. But let's be honest, using the word is not easy for many people. 3 Rules Thumbs saying No1. You need to get out of your comfort zone Let's take it. It's hard to say no. Setting about your time, especially you have not done much in the past, you will feel uncomfortable. Your comfort zone is so, so it's time to challenge that and step outside. If you need help exiting your comfort zone, check out this article. 2. You are an air traffic controller in your time When you want to learn how to say no, remember that you are the only one who understands your time needs. Think about it: who else knows about all the requirements of your life? Nobody. Only you are at the center of all these queries. You are the only one who understands what time you actually have. 3. Saying No means saying yes to someone who is important When we decide not to do anything, it means that we can say yes to someone else who we may care more about. You have a unique opportunity to decide how you spend your precious time. 6 ways to start saying No By Adding that little word off into your life can be transformative. Dropping some things down will mean that you can open the door to what really matters. Here are some essential tips to learn at the arts: 1. Check in With Your Obligation Meter One of the biggest challenges to say no is a sense of commitment. Do you think you have a duty to say yes and worry that saying no to you will reflect poorly? Ask yourself if you really have a duty to say yes. Check your assumptions or beliefs about whether you have a responsibility to say yes. Turn it around and instead ask what kind of duty you owe yourself. 2. Resist the fear of disappearing from (FOMO) Do you have fear of missing (FOMO)? FOMO can follow us around in so many ways. At work, we volunteer to work our time because we are afraid that we will not move forward. In our personal lives, we agree to join the crowd because of FOMO, even if we ourselves don't enjoy the fun. Sign up yourself. Do you say yes on FOMO or because you really want to say yes? More often than not, running after fear doesn't make us feel better. 3. Check your assumptions about what it means to say No Are you afraid of the reaction you will receive if you say no? We often say yes because we are worried about how others will react or the consequences. We may be afraid to disappoint others or to think that we will lose their respect. We often forget how much we disappoint ourselves along the way. Remember that saying not to be exactly what you need to send the right message that you have a limited time. In the following tips you will see how to gently and lovingly announce your no. At first, you can disappoint someone, but by drawing a limit you can give you the freedom you need to freely give yourself when you really want. And this will often help others have more respect for you and your limits, not less. 4. When a request comes, Sit on It Sometimes, when we are present, we instinctively agree. Initially, the request may be meaningful. Or we've usually said yes to this request in the past. Give yourself do you really have time to do the task properly. You can decide that the best option is to say no. There is no harm in giving yourself time to decide. 5. Report your No with transparency and kindness When you are ready to tell someone no, clearly report your decision. The message can be open and honest to assure the recipient that your reasons have to do with your limited time. Resist the temptation not to react and not to communicate at all. But do not feel obliged to submit a long account about why you say no. Clear communication with a brief explanation is all that is needed. I found it helpful to tell people that I have a lot of requirements and need to be careful with how I devote my time. I sometimes say I really appreciate that they came to me and checked them again if the opportunity arises next time. 6. Consider how to use modified not if you are pressured to say yes but want to say no, you may want to consider reducing the following to yes, but ... because this will give you the opportunity to condition your agreement on what is best for you. Sometimes a condition can be task performance, but not the time period that was originally requested. Or perhaps you can do part of what was asked. Final Thoughts Home now, you can change how you respond to requests in your time. When the application comes, take yourself off autopilot, where you can usually say yes. Use the query as a way to draw a healthy limit around your time. Pay special attention to when you are applying certain requirements to yourself. Try it now. Say no to a friend who continues to enjoy your benevolence. Or draw a line with a workholic colleague and tell them that you will complete the project, but not work all weekend.
